Ethereum Rallies Toward $2,300 as Whale Exodus Intensifies

Ethereum nears $2,300 as a wave of large holders sells aggressively, yet a broader crypto upswing props the market and keeps traders watching key levels.

Market Snapshot: Ethereum Nears $2,300 Amid Whales’ Exit

As of Friday, March 16, 2026, Ethereum was flirting with the $2,300 mark, nudging higher after an 8% surge in the previous 24 hours. The move comes as crypto markets broadly turn positive, defying persistent geopolitical tensions that have unsettled traditional assets and kept volatility elevated.

In parallel with the price advance, on-chain researchers reported a steady wave of selling among the largest ETH holders. Over the past week, estimates show roughly 380,000 ETH moved out of the wallets of big investors, amounting to about $800 million at current prices. Analysts describe the pattern as cashing out into strength—an exit strategy that could cap further upside in the near term if selling pressure persists.

Despite the sizable exodus, demand from risk takers is keeping ETH afloat. The broader crypto rally has pulled major tokens higher, and Bitcoin briefly breached the $72,000 level in a flurry of buying activity tied to geopolitical and macro developments. Traders say the ETH move looks more like a tactical pause than a guaranteed breakout, with market mood hinging on evolving global risk sentiment.

Where ETH Could Go: Technical Levels and Trader Scenarios

Technical chatter centers on a defined range that ETH has been navigating in recent sessions. The asset is trading between roughly $1,917 on the downside and $2,338 on the upside, according to current analyst assessments. A sustained break above the $2,338 mark could open the door to a test of roughly $2,450, while a dip below the $1,917 threshold might invite a deeper pullback toward the $1,700s.

Analysts caution that range-bound trading may dominate until there is a clearer read on whether the whale selling abates or accelerates. The pattern—strong short-term gains followed by profit-taking from long-term holders—could keep ETH choppy in the near term even as momentum remains positive.

  • Current ETH price: just under $2,300
  • 7-day price change: roughly +13% to +15% while hovering above $2,200
  • Whale liquidations: ~380,000 ETH sold in the past week, about $800 million
  • Support: around $1,917; Resistance: near $2,338, with eye on $2,450 if momentum persists
  • MVRV Long/Short Difference: deeply negative, signaling broad underwater positions among long-term holders

On the chart, the Market Value to Realized Value (MVRV) Long/Short Differential has dipped into negative territory, a sign that long-term investors are currently at a loss while many shorter-term traders run profits. The dynamic often means down-the-road selling pressure, especially if the price sprints higher and late-comers rush to lock in gains.

Market Narrative: Why This Rally Is Different

Analysts emphasize that the current upward move in ETH is less a sign of a fundamental breakthrough and more a reflection of broader risk-on sentiment in crypto. Traders point to a combination of technical momentum, favorable liquidity conditions, and a steady appetite for risk assets as catalysts that push Ethereum toward key psychological levels.

“What we’re seeing is a delicate balance between momentum and caution,” said Elena Park, chief market strategist at CLEAR Crypto Insights. “The price is climbing, but the on-chain data tell you there’s a meaningful willingness to take profits at the top—especially from those who bought during the recent dip.”

Another industry voice, Omar Singh, a senior analyst at NodePulse, added that the exodus from large holders could be a natural rebalancing event after a period of outsized gains. “It’s not unusual to see whales reallocate into other assets or take cash when prices spike,” Singh noted. “If this continues, ETH could pause near the current level before deciding its next direction.”
